Easy to check in after booking through booking.com. Plenty of parking space. Very poorly connected to the city centre through only one public bus line (I wouldn't recommend the hotel for that reason). The nearest bus stop was a quite a way from the hotel (very unpleasant under the rain) and then the bus route is quite a distance to the city centre. The hotel should have a direct shuttle bus, at least to the other Hamspshire hotel in city centre. Access to the hotel is poorly advertised on the site. Access to the hotel from the motorway and v.v. is quite a challenge, primarily because it is poorly advertised. |

The hotel is a very modern glassy building, staff are very nice and helpful. There's a nice pool. The view was beautiful. The wireless internet worked well from my room at floor number 6. There was no fridge in my room (but there might be other rooms with fridges - since when I went down to the lobby to ask for ice they asked me if I don't have a fridge...). Though the sheets were clean at the day I arrived, they never replaced them afterwards (for 4 days!). I even damped the sheets on the floor and they only made the bed and didn't replace any sheets. The hotel is a bit far from city center. The nearest bus station is a 10 minute walk. The only bus that's there (number 6) will take you to the central bus/train station and city center. It's a good value for money hotel if you want a quiet place. |
